A Mother’s Day with a difference

18 June, 2017

The Mount Lavinia Hotel organized a fun filled afternoon for mothers from the Janadara Elders’ Home in Moratuwa and the SOS Village in Piliyandala, to celebrate Mother’s Day, and step out of their usual surroundings to spend time at the Hotel.

“We wanted to give a chance to these mothers to have a different experience. It’s not often that they get the opportunity to leave the premises.

We not only wanted to ensure that this Mother’s Day is a special and memorable one for them, but also ensure that our relationship and what we can do for these mothers is not just limited to a day, and will continue beyond Mother’s Day,” said Group General Manager, Mount Lavinia Hotel, Bazeer Cassim.

The program included a special lunch, entertainment acts, as well as some acts by the mothers themselves, who participated.

Mount Lavinia Hotel’s very own Deshabandhu Chef Publis Silva and veteran actors from the popular Sri Lankan teledrama Kopi Kade, also joined the celebrations.

Mothers from both, the Janadara Elders’ Home in Moratuwa and the SOS Children’s Village in Piliyandala expressed their gratitude for an afternoon filled with laughter”.

Devini Tissaaratchy, Deputy Director of Fund Development & Communication SOS Children’s Villages Sri Lanka, concluding the session said, “Thank you very much for the wonderful gift you have given our mothers”.
